The Stoneham Chamber awarded its 2021 Scholarship recipients in a brief ceremony just prior to last Thursday’s Summer Concert Series, July 8th.

Each year, a portion of the fundraising proceeds from Chamber events such as Town Day and our Golf Tournament, are used to fund scholarships to high school seniors planning to further their education.

KATHLEEN E. BRAY SCHOLARSHIP – Ezra Walsh

The Kathleen E. Bray Scholarship honors former Chamber member, Director and past President of the Board of Directors, Kathleen E. Bray. Kathleen devoted much of her life to serving her community through the Chamber and other Stoneham organizations. She loved music and spent her life sharing her love of the arts through education and production.

Ezra Walsh is a recent graduate of Stoneham High School and will be attending Emmanual College in the Fall. He plans to pursue a bachelor’s degree in Fine Arts in Graphic Design. Ezra has distinguished himself in many areas during his high school career.  He was a Stoneham High School Student of the Month and appeared on the High Honor Roll throughout high school, as well as a member of the National Honors Society. He is a singer and songwriter and captain of the Stoneham High School Band and received the Outstanding Musicianship Award from The Clark Terry UNH Jazz Festival. Ezra also served as Captain of Boys Varsity Tennis and participated on the Boys Cross-Country team.

THE JOHN F. MAHONEY SCHOLARSHIP – Adam Larzelere

The John F. Mahoney Scholarship honors the dedication that Jack exhibited through his strong business ethic in his work in laboratory construction and his numerous volunteer efforts in the community.

Adam Larzelere is attending Tufts University this fall, where he plans to study biotechnology or medicine.  His pursuit of a science degree stems from a lifelong curiosity of how things work and why.  Adam matched his curiosity with an outstanding academic record includes High Honor Roll every quarter in high school and induction into the National Honor Society. Adam has excelled outside of academics, including being an avid sailor who has taught lessons to adults at Community Boating on Spot Pond.

CHAMBER BUSINESS SCHOLARSHIP – Myles Jones

The Chamber Business Scholarship is awarded to Myles Jones for his excellent academic record, extracurricular efforts and desire to attend business school. Myles will attend Dean College in the fall as he pursues a Bachelors in Exercise Science.
